Paperback. Yearly thousands of men and women from more than 60 countries journey by foot and bicycle across northern Spain. Their destination is Santiago de Compostela, where the remains of the apostle James are said to be buried. This book deals with these modern-day pilgrims and the role of the pilgrimage in their lives. Num Pages: 298 pages, 45 black-and-white illustrations, 2 maps. BIC Classification: 1DSE; HRCR; WT. Paperback. Examines the relationship between religion and society in late medieval Florence through the vehicle of the religious confraternity. This book also provides an account of the development of confraternities in relation to other communal and ecclesiastical institutions in Florence.
